Lake Nona YMCA Family Center
The Lake Nona YMCA Family Center, located in Orlando, Florida, is dedicated to improving the lives of all its members in Orange County and Central Florida. With a unique partnership with Northlake Park Community School, the 30,000-square-foot family center offers a wide range of activities and programs for students and families. From swim teams to performing arts, music classes, and more, students can stay at school until 7:00 pm to participate in various activities without having to leave campus. This not only reduces safety concerns but also saves time and resources for parents. The facility offers amenities such as group classes, a fully equipped weight room, sports leagues, aquatic activities, youth programs, and more. Members can enjoy access to fitness equipment, group exercise classes, sports leagues, and aquatic programs for all ages. The YMCA also offers summer camps, teen programs, and personalized fitness plans with the help of certified wellness staff.
Dr James R Smith Pool
Dr. James R Smith Pool, located at 1745 Bruton Boulevard in Orlando, Florida, offers a variety of programs and activities for residents of all ages. The institution provides a safe and fun environment for elementary and middle school children through their summer day camp program at 16 neighborhood centers. Additionally, when Orange County Public Schools are closed, the City of Orlando neighborhood centers offer day-long activities for children in grades K-5th. For teens ages 14-15, the Junior Counselor program offers valuable job skills by assisting recreation staff during programs and events. The Young Blacks In Action (Y.B.A.) community band and dance troupe is open to children ages 4-21, providing free classes on Monday, Wednesday, and Thursday evenings.
